Apple Muffins Recipe

Ingredients:

1 ½ cup white whole-wheat flour
½ packed brown sugar
2 tsp ground cinnamon
¼ tsp salt
¼ cup butter, melted
¾ cup buttermilk
1 egg
2 Granny Smith apples, peeled & cut into ¼ in. cubes
½ cup raisins
Nuts, seeds, etc. optional

TOPPING
¼ cup butter
½ cup rolled oats
1 Tbl brown sugar
1/3 cup Nuts, seeds etc. optional

Directions:

Preheat oven to 400º. Line 36 mini muffin pans. Combine dry ingredients & set aside. Melt ¼ cup butter. Whisk together melted butter, buttermilk & egg. Stir in dry ingredients. Fold in apples.
Using a food processor combine butter, oats, brown sugar and seeds. Fill muffin tins with muffin mixture and top each with 1 tsp topping. Bake for 15 minutes or until lightly browned.
